Emirates will be running a pair of flights out of Dubai to New Zealand tonight
6 March 2026
Auckland Airport
A flight to Auckland will leave at 10:05am Dubai local time, and another to Christchurch via Sydney will depart at 10:15 local time.
There will be another Emirates fight departing Auckland Airport for Dubai at 9:05 tonight.
